How To Select Garden Plants?
Mostly people just visit the nursery and get whatever plants they wish for, regretting afterwards about certain things. There are few things that you need to consider while selecting the garden plants for yourself. You need to decide whether you would go for perennial or annual plants and does your garden get the right ratio of sunlight and shade. Then you need to know if your garden ground is well drained and is equipped with a good water system. You should also consider the pH level of the plants. Once you are through with this you can be safe from a whole lot of time and money waste.
After taking care of all the above cautions you can easily get the suitable plants. You would know whether to get sun loving or plants that need shade or may be both if you have enough space. Since you would know that your garden’s soil is acidic or alkaline, you can get the plants suiting it or even change the ground to suit the plants.
When you are done configuring all that, you need to decide whether you want your garden plants to be grouped together or be separated. A good way would be to just place all the pots where you want your plants to be and have a good look at them from a distance. You would be able to make sufficient changes depending on their size and height if needed.
Make sure you do not spread the plants here and there making it look all messy and hard to take care of. Just place the tall ones at the back with the shorter ones following them or if you want your garden to have a view from all angles then place the tall ones in the middle surrounded by the shorter ones. This strategy will give a staggered fashion and a great look when the plants would be fully grown.
Remember, colors add up to the beauty so be careful in getting the flower giving plants and to plan on about what color to have in what season. Not all the flowers would bloom at the same time so arrange them in a periodic way.
As you move towards the end, just make sure not to put your plants too close to the shrubs and trees otherwise the nutrients and water would be going away making them weak and dull day by day. Everything needs time so just wait and gradually it will be a paradise in front of you soon.
